How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sunrise Intracoastal?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Sunrise Intracoastal Studio Apartments | $2,365 | $1,395 | $5,236 |
Sunrise Intracoastal 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,889 | $1,350 | $7,606 |
Sunrise Intracoastal 2 Bedroom Apartments | $4,175 | $1,695 | $10,000+ |
Sunrise Intracoastal 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,561 | $2,300 | $10,000+ |
Sunrise Intracoastal 4 Bedroom Apartments | $9,330 | $4,000 | $10,000+ |

Getting Around the Sunrise Intracoastal Neighborhood in Fort Lauderdale, FL
Walk Score®
64 / 100
Somewhat Walkable
Some errands can be accomplished on foot
Bike Score®
58 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
37 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
